Step 1: Current environment evaluation
Evaluation of the current Google Workspaces environment must be carried out prior to migration to Microsoft 365.
The following factors will have to be considered:
- User numbers and mailboxes
- Gmail Storage
- Google Drive data size
- Shared drives and permissions
- Contacts and calendars
- Integrations
- Security and compliance
Such evaluation will help you plan a migration timeline effectively.

Step 3: Selecting the Proper Migration Strategy
There are several different strategies that may be selected according to the size and complexity of an organization.
Cutover Migration
Perfect for smaller organizations willing to migrate all users at once.
Staged Migration
Works well for mid-sized organizations wishing to migrate users incrementally.
Hybrid Migration
Perfectly suited for big companies where it is necessary to have both Google Workspace and Microsoft 365 work simultaneously.
Step 4: Get Your Microsoft 365 Ready
First, it is necessary to prepare your Microsoft 365 environment.
The important preparation activities include:
- Domain verification
- Creation of user accounts
- Configuration of Exchange Online
- Setup of Microsoft Teams
- Configuration of SharePoint and OneDrive
- Security policy setup
- Multi-Factor Authentication (MFA)
A well-prepared destination environment will minimize migration problems.

Step 6: Perform a Pilot Migration
To prevent any problems in the migration process of the whole organization, it is necessary to conduct a pilot migration for several users first.
Pros of a pilot migration include:
- Problems detection
- Test migration process
- Verify data integrity
- Feedback collection
- Migration process refinement
Pilot migration is an important step before large scale deployment.

Gmail to Office 365 Migration Best Practices
When doing a gmail to office 365 migration, an organisation needs to observe the following best practices:
- Cleanup unnecessary data before migration
- Archiving non-active accounts
- Creating a plan for rollback
- Using reliable migration tools
- Applying strict security measures
- Carrying out periodic testing during migration
Following all these suggestions will allow minimizing risks and making the process of work much faster.
